- The Units of Measurement:
- Watt (W): The rate at which energy is used.
- Kilowatt (kW): 1000 watts, a more practical unit for larger appliances.
- Watt-hour (Wh): The amount of energy used in one hour at a rate of one watt.
- Kilowatt-hour (kWh): 1000 watt-hours, the standard unit electricity is billed in. (This is KEY for understanding bills!)

| Appliance | Estimated Wattage | Daily Usage (Hours) | Daily kWh Usage |
|---|---|---|---|
| Refrigerator | 150 | 24 | 3.6 |
| Television (LED) | 75 | 4 | 0.3 |
| Laptop | 50 | 8 | 0.4 |

FAQs: Watt Hour Meter
What exactly does a watt hour meter do?
A watt hour meter measures the amount of electrical energy your appliances and devices use over time. It essentially tracks how many watts you’re consuming per hour, giving you a clear picture of your energy consumption.
How can a watt hour meter help me save money?
By showing you which appliances consume the most electricity, a watt hour meter allows you to identify energy hogs. You can then adjust your usage habits or replace inefficient devices to lower your energy bill.
Is it difficult to install and use a watt hour meter?
No, many watt hour meters are designed for easy plug-and-play use. You simply plug the meter into an outlet and then plug your appliance into the meter. Readings are typically displayed digitally for easy understanding.
What’s the difference between a watt and a watt hour when using a watt hour meter?
A watt measures the instantaneous power being used, like the "speed" of electricity. A watt hour measures the total energy consumed over time, like the total "distance" traveled using that speed. The watt hour meter adds up these instances over time.
